MyBatis MyBatis是Apache的一个开源项目iBatis, iBatis一词来源于“internet”和“abatis”的组合,是一个基于Java的持久层框架。 iBatis 提供的持久层框架包括SQL Maps和Data Access Objects(DAO) Mybatis 是一个 ...
分类:
移动开发 时间:
2020-01-24 13:18:56
阅读次数:
134
简介 "官网链接" JOOQ是一套持久层框架,主要特点是: 逆向工程,自动根据数据库结构生成对应的类 流式的API,像写SQL一样 提供类型安全的SQL查询,JOOQ的主要优势,可以帮助我们在写SQL时就做检查 支持几乎所有DDL,DML 可以内部避免SQL注入安全问题 支持SQL渲染,打印,绑定 ...
分类:
编程语言 时间:
2020-01-21 16:30:47
阅读次数:
71
MyBatis是什么 MyBatis 是一款优秀的持久层框架,它支持定制化 SQL、存储过程以及高级映射。M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集。MyBatis 可以使用简单的 XML 或注解来配置和映射原生信息,将接口和 Java 的 POJOs(Plain ...
分类:
其他好文 时间:
2020-01-19 12:25:00
阅读次数:
97
浅谈mybatis和jpa的区别 https://www.jianshu.com/p/32ce87c163d6 其实要承认,一个东西用久了都会有习惯心理。mybatis和jpa,两个持久层框架。从底层到用法都不同。但是实现的功能是一样的。所以说一直以来颇有争议。常年混迹于各大qq技术交流群。见过jp ...
分类:
其他好文 时间:
2020-01-19 09:19:39
阅读次数:
53
Mybatis入门 MyBatis是什么:MyBatis 是一款优秀的持久层框架,它支持定制化 SQL、存储过程以及高级映射。M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结果集。MyBatis 可以使用简单的 XML 或注解来配置和映射原生信息,将接口和 Java 的 PO ...
分类:
其他好文 时间:
2020-01-15 23:04:17
阅读次数:
102
1.简介 MyBatis事一个半自动化的持久层框架 2.mybatis与jdbc和hibernate的比较 jdbc:sql夹在Java代码块里,耦合度高,容易导致硬编码内伤 维护也不方便,因为直接写死了 hibernate:内部自动生成sql,但是不容易维护优化 基于全映射的全自动框架,字段过多, ...
分类:
其他好文 时间:
2020-01-07 15:59:41
阅读次数:
86
1、 IBatisNet 是一个类似于 ORM 框架,其实只是一个SQLMapper,它着重于 ORM 中的 M(Mapping),提供了较为灵活数据访问和面向对象特性。最初 IBatis 是由 Java 开发的,.Net 版本是从 Java 版本移植而来。 IBatisNet 提供的持久层框架包括 ...
分类:
Web程序 时间:
2020-01-06 19:45:42
阅读次数:
123
前言 如题,今天介绍 SpringBoot 与 Mybatis 的整合以及 Mybatis 的使用,本文通过注解的形式实现。 什么是 Mybatis MyBatis 是支持定制化 SQL、存储过程以及高级映射的优秀的持久层框架。MyBatis 避免了几乎所有的 JDBC 代码和手动设置参数以及获取结 ...
分类:
编程语言 时间:
2020-01-04 18:10:27
阅读次数:
99
Mybatis 是支持普通SQL查询,存储过程和高级映射的优秀持久层框架。在Java或者Java Web项目中,添加Mybatis必须的核心包,就能对数据表进行增删改查操作了。下面以MySQL数据库oa中的数据表userinfo为例,使用Mybatis实现数据的增删改查。 ...
分类:
其他好文 时间:
2020-01-01 19:10:23
阅读次数:
75
mybatis 是一个优秀的基于 的持久层框架,它内部封装了 ,使开发者只需要关注 语句本身,而不需要花费精力去处理加载驱动、创建连接、创建 等繁杂的过程。 通过 或 的方式将要执行的各种 配置起来,并通过 对象和 中 的动态参数进行映射生成最终执行的 语句,最后由 框架执行 并将结果映射为 对象并 ...
分类:
其他好文 时间:
2020-01-01 09:37:20
阅读次数:
73